UPEK Brings Fingerprint Security Device to Mac

UPEK has announced that its Eikon Digital Privacy Manager now works with the Mac. The device plugs into a USB port and enables you to swipe your finger across a sensor rather than having to remember passwords. It works in conjunction with Protector Suite software installed on the Mac — the software works with Mac OS X v10.4 or later. A “preview version” of the Protector Suite is available for download for a pre-release version of the software. It costs US$39.99.”]
